    I am not fluent in Russian, but I am learning it. The translation that Dan Z gave is about the same as what I got, although I did not understand the idiom in the third line, but his explanation makes perfect sense. The literal translation is something like "In the late spring it will become overgrown with grass"
    Anyway, this is a very beautiful and tragic song, it's a tribute to everyone who helped them to become who they are, their fans, each other, and most importantly their parents. Here is what Tatiana said about the song:
    "Retrospection is one of the most personal songs we have ever written. Being a full time touring musician, spending most of the time on the road ... of course we are making our biggest dream come true and living each day to the fullest, but nobody mentions that there is a dark side. We do not see people who devoted themselves to us entirely, who gave us everything they had and more... We miss them and they miss us in return, and yet we should call them more often... much more often than we do.
    .
    .
    I am talking about our parents.
    .
    .
    For most of the JINJERS, our parents are separated from us not only by distance, but also by war and politics. We don't have an opportunity to visit our parents even when we are in Ukraine. And it feels like they are on the other side of the planet even if we are literally only 800 km away. The worst thing is that, now being in our 30s, year after year, it feels like the storm clouds are gathering above. We all know that the day will come when we will feel alone all of a sudden... and we will lose them. The people, but for whom, we'd never make it. The bitter taste of understanding this is almost unbearable.
    .
    .
    We look at this song as an anthem to the ones who raised us, who sacrificed everything for the sake of our happiness no matter what the costs, even despite our own thankless and ingratitude towards them. The people who showed us that the purest love ever does exist - the love of the father and mother for their children. Thank you.
    .
    .
    *«Наши мамы и папы, мы хотим, чтобы вы знали, что мы тоже вас любим, и что без вас мы бы никогда не добились всего этого и не осуществили бы свою мечту. Спасибо вам за все» (Mom and Dad, we want you to know that we love you too, if not for you we'd never make it this far and never fulfill our dreams. Thank you for everything.)* "

    Ok, didn't find any correct translation\meaning for the part in Russian, so tried to do this with my interpretation as a native speaker line by line:
    Кто тебя выхаживал,
    (That one) Who was nursing you,
    Грусть любовью скрашивал,
    (That one who) Brightening up your sadness with love,
    Позднею весной порастет травой
    In the late spring will become overgrown with grass (comment: this Russian idiom means here “Will be forgotten over time\or after death”)
    Тот, кто тебя нёс над головой,
    That one who carried you above his head,
    Тот, кто тебя нёс над головой.
    That one who carried you above his head.
    Hope this will be helpful, if any corrections - welcome.
